Mottramite from
J.C. Holmes Mine (J.C. Holmes claims), Temporal Gulch, Wrightson Mining District, Santa Cruz County, Arizona, USA


Locality type:Mine
Classification
Species:Mottramite
Formula:PbCu(VO4)(OH)
Comments:Occurs as micro-crystals with vanadinite.
Confirmation
Validity:Believed Valid
Associated Minerals:
Associates:Vanadinite
